/**
 * Adaptive Quality Workflow
 * =========================
 *
 * Layer-based execution optimizing for maximum quality:
 * - Start with fast validation tier
 * - Escalate to premium tier if needed
 * - Final expert tier for complex cases
 *
 * Ideal for: Quality-critical tasks with cost awareness
 *
 * @module workflow/workflows/adaptiveWorkflow
 */
import type { WorkflowConfig } from "../../types/index.js";
/**
 * Quality-Max Adaptive Workflow
 *
 * Uses 3-tier layer-based execution:
 * 1. Validation tier (parallel): 2 fast models check complexity
 * 2. Premium tier (parallel): 2 high-quality models if validation uncertain
 * 3. Expert tier (sequential): Best model for final polish
 *
 * Each tier evaluates if next tier is needed based on confidence
 *
 * @example
 * ```typescript
 * import { runWorkflow } from '../core/workflowRunner.js';
 * import { QUALITY_MAX_WORKFLOW } from './adaptiveWorkflow.js';
 *
 * const result = await runWorkflow(QUALITY_MAX_WORKFLOW, {
 *   prompt: 'Design a scalable microservices architecture',
 *   verbose: true,
 * });
 *
 * console.log('Quality score:', result.score);
 * console.log('Tiers executed:', result.ensembleResponses.length);
 * ```
 */
export declare const QUALITY_MAX_WORKFLOW: WorkflowConfig;
/**
 * Speed-First Adaptive Workflow
 *
 * Optimizes for speed with quality fallback:
 * 1. Fast tier: Single fast model (GPT-4o-mini)
 * 2. Balanced tier: If fast fails, use Gemini 2.0
 * 3. Quality tier: If both fail, use GPT-4o
 */
export declare const SPEED_FIRST_WORKFLOW: WorkflowConfig;
/**
 * Balanced Adaptive Workflow
 *
 * Balances speed, cost, and quality:
 * 1. Standard tier (parallel): GPT-4o-mini + Gemini Flash
 * 2. Premium tier (parallel): GPT-4o + Claude 3.5 if standard uncertain
 */
export declare const BALANCED_ADAPTIVE_WORKFLOW: WorkflowConfig;
